On is in effect for you and the State for twelve (12) months. The 12 months begin with the date the State notifies SSA through an electronic system that the State has received the authorization and ends 12 months later. You and a State representative must sign and date the authorization for the authorization to be valid. Exceptions apply to this rule. The State must send SSA the authorization within a certain time limit. For a State using an electronic system, SSA must receive the authorization .

How to fill out the CO IM-14 online

Filling out the CO IM-14 form correctly is essential for receiving interim assistance payments efficiently. This guide provides step-by-step instructions to ensure you complete the form accurately and smoothly.

Follow the steps to complete the CO IM-14 form online.

  1. Click the ‘Get Form’ button to access the CO IM-14 form and open it in the specified editor.
  2. Enter your name, ensuring it is spelled correctly and is easily readable.
  3. Select one option by checking either the 'Initial Claim Only' box or the 'Posteligibility Case Payment Only' box. Remember that both should not be checked, as this will invalidate your form.
  4. Verify that you understand how long the authorization is effective — typically twelve months — and the conditions under which it may extend or terminate.
  5. Sign and date the form in the designated fields to confirm your consent and understanding of the details provided. Ensure that both you and the State representative sign the document where required.

Aid to the Needy Disabled (AND) in Colorado provides financial support to individuals with disabilities who are facing economic hardship. This program helps cover essential living expenses, ensuring that those in need can maintain a stable and dignified life. By filling out the CO IM-14 form, you can apply for this critical assistance, making it a vital resource for eligible individuals. Accessing this aid can ease financial burdens and promote a better quality of life.

To receive state Aid to the Needy Disabled (AND) benefits, you must sign an IM-14 form, stating that you will repay AND benefits with the SSI benefits you are eligible to receive in the same month. Part of your lump sum SSI check will go to the country to repay the AND program.
